In order to maintain your CCNA certification or any other Cisco certification, you will need to renew it every 3 years.  There are several ways to renew your CCNA exam according to the Cisco.com website:

  • Pass your current certification exam. For CCENT and CCNA, ICND 2 will also recertify.
  • Pass a CCNA Concentration exam (wireless, security, voice)
  • Pass the current CCDA exam
  • Pass a current Specialist exam (excluding Sales Specialist exams)
  • Pass any Professional level exam bearing a 642 prefix
  • Pass a current CCIE or CCDE written exam
